October 2025 Android Smartphones and Tablets AnTuTu Performance Rankings
On the Android flagship chart, the RedMagic 11 Pro+ smartphone (Snapdragon 8 Elite Gen 5, 24GB/1TB) has secured the first place with a performance score of 4132403 points, followed by the OnePlus 15 (Snapdragon 8 Elite Gen 5, 16GB/1TB) with 4031998 points performance score and iQOO 15 (Snapdragon 8 Elite Gen 5, 16GB/1TB) with 4030245 points performance score. In the subsequent ranks, there is the Honor Magic 8 (Snapdragon 8 Elite Gen 5, 16GB/1TB) with 4028333 points, Honor Magic 8 Pro (Snapdragon 8 Elite Gen 5, 16GB/1TB) with 4027702 points, Vivo X300 Pro Satellite Edition (Dimensity 9500, 16GB/1TB) with 4010619 points, Realme GT 8 Pro (Snapdragon 8 Elite Gen 5, 16GB/1TB) with 3915526 points, OPPO Find X9 (Dimensity 9500, 16GB/1TB) with 3814196 points, Redmi K90 Pro Max (Snapdragon 8 Elite Gen 5, 16GB/1TB) 3797111 points, and Vivo X300 (Dimensity 9500, 16GB/1TB) with 3720004 points.
Coming to the Android sub-flagship chart, Realme’s Neo 7 SE (Dimensity 8400 Max, 12GB/256GB) has topped the chart with a 1931641 points performance score, and the iQOO Z10 Turbo (Dimensity 8400 Full-Blooded Version, 12GB/256GB) and the Vivo Y300 GT (Dimensity 8400 Full-Blooded Version, 12GB/256GB) are listed as second and third with 1915499 points and 1909184 points, respectively. Redmi’s Turbo 4 (Dimensity 8400 Ultra, 12GB/256GB) with 1868587 points, OPPO’s Reno 14 (Dimensity 8350, 16GB/512GB) with 1495632 points, OPPO’s Reno 14 Pro (Dimensity 8450, 16GB/512GB) with 1485371 points, Motorola’s Edge 60 Pro (Dimensity 8350, 12GB/512GB) with 1451715 points, OPPO’s K13 Turbo 5G (Dimensity 8450, 12GB/256GB) with 1450850 points, OPPO’s Reno 13 Pro (Dimensity 8300 Ultra, 16GB/512GB) with 1291601 points, and OPPO Reno 13 (Dimensity 8300 Ultra, 16GB/512GB) with 1283913 points falls in the subsequent ranks.
Finally about the Android tablets ranking, Honor’s MagicPad 3 Pro 13.3 (Snapdragon 8 Elite Gen 5, 16GB/512GB) has attained the first rank with a performance score of 4149803 points. The RedMagic Gaming Tablet 3 Pro (Snapdragon 8 Elite, 24GB/1TB) is now second with a performance score of 3196855 points, while the Lenovo Legion Y700 4th Gen (Snapdragon 8 Elite, 16GB/1TB) is in the third position with a performance score of 3170252 points. Following these, the Xiaomi Pad 8 Pro (Snapdragon 8 Elite, 16GB/512GB) with 3093098 points, OPPO Pad 5 (Dimensity 9400+, 16GB/512GB) with 2923641 points, Redmi K Pad (Dimensity 9400+, 16GB/1TB) with 2860926 points, iQOO Pad 5 Pro (Dimensity 9400+, 16GB/512GB) with 2844586 points, Vivo Pad 5 Pro (Dimensity 9400, 16GB/512GB) with 2844281 points, OPPO Pad 4 Pro (Snapdragon 8 Elite, 16GB/512GB) with 2524665 points, and Xiaomi Pad 7 Ultra (XRING O1, 16GB/1TB) with 2509229 points are listed subsequently in the other positions.
